Propis_Summ_RUS — Число или сумма прописью
Надстройка MyAddin
Подобная функция широко востребована работниками экономических и бухгалтерских областей, да и, наверное, всех, кто так или иначе связан с учетом денежных средств и составлением всевозможных бланков в Excel. Как видно из названия данная функция выводит в пропись указанное число. Т.е. из числа 123 будет получено сто двадцать три. Небольшая особенность функции: возможность раздельно выводить рубли и копейки и данные значения склоняются в зависимости от числа. Но обо всем по порядку.
Диспетчер функций-Категория:Функции MyAddin-Propis_Summ_RUS
рис.1
Синтаксис:
=Propis_Summ_RUS(I9;1;1;0)
Число(I9) — указывается число, либо ссылка на ячейку с числом, которое необходимо преобразовать. Вместо ссылки на ячейку(I9) можно напрямую указать число(см.рис.2) — =Propis_Summ_RUS(145;1;1;0)
рис.2
Рубли(1) — необязательный аргумент. Если указан, либо присвоено значение 1 — после целой части числа добавляется подпись Рублей(склоняется по падежам, в зависимости от значения — Один рубль, Семь рублей). Если не указан, либо присвоено значение 0 — только пропись числа(Один).
Копейки(1) — необязательный аргумент. Если указан, либо присвоено значение 1 — после дробной части числа добавляется подпись Копеек(склоняется по падежам, в зависимости от значения — Два рубля одна копейка, Два рубля четыре копейки). Если не указан, либо присвоено значение 0 — только пропись числа(Два). Если значение аргумента Рубли не указано, либо равно 0, то аргументу Копейки автоматически присваивается значение 0.
Только подпись(0) — необязательный аргумент. Если указан, либо присвоено значение 1 — само числовое значение аргумента Число не преобразовывается, но после целой и дробной частей добавляются подписи Рублей и Копеек(10 рублей 43 копейки), если значение аргументов Рубли и Копейки равно 1.
Примечание: данная функция обрабатывает числовые значения максимальной величины — Сотни миллиардов. Число более 999 999 999 999,99 будет преобразовано некорректно.

7178

У меня не выходит, помагите, плис.
Так сходу не помогу. Что именно не получается? Как вызываете функцию? Надстройку установили?
А как ее добавить в Эксель 2007 года????
Надо установить , частью которой является эта функция.
Скажите как одаптировать эту настройку под белорусский рубль. как убрать указание копеек?
Под белорусский рубль только правкой кода. А копейки…Насколько я знаю все это написано в справке. Ставите третий аргумент функции — 0 или ЛОЖЬ и не будет копеек.
как дописать белорусский рубль я догадалась, но копейки убрать мне не удалось. Если ставить ноль или ложь, то пишет ноль копеек.
Я вот пишу: =Propis_Summ_RUS(A1;1;0) и копейки не выводятся…
так кто-нибудь мне может помочь в моем вопросе? Как исключить пропись копеек?
а мне выводит «ноль копеек»
Как Вы записываете функцию?
пишу: =Propis_Summ_RUS(A1;1;0) и выводится: … белорусских рублей ноль копеек.
Нет идей. Я не могу повторить Вашу ситуацию, как ни пытаюсь. Если не затруднит, вышлите мне на почту файл с суммой и тем, как Вы записываете функцию.
как дописать узбекский сум и тийины (это копейки)
.
Никак. Необходимо менять/дописывать код. Хотя если у наименование валюты не склоняется — то можно попробовать применить функцию ПСТР для разбиения текста и подстановки нужой валюты.
есть похожая функция,где помимо 5 заложенных видов валюты (рубли,гривны,тенге, доллары и евро) можно настроить и любую другую денежную единицу(да и не денежную тоже).
кроме того,там есть возможность склонять сумму в любом падеже,выводить без дробной части и еще некоторые полезные фишки.